Output c173109736c196bcfaa2a7ef28d47d8c92c04266092972bd1f4c4ace397217ed:1

value
510882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23042ec475c70e1b620abb0e375deda5798a4aa9 OP_EQUAL
address
34tAaskj9Kjx2DPdLvtcDXJSzf6aLyYgRV
transaction
c173109736c196bcfaa2a7ef28d47d8c92c04266092972bd1f4c4ace397217ed
spent
true